The Japan Cloud Workload Protection Market is an evolving landscape that reflects the growing emphasis on cybersecurity in response to the increase in digital transformations across various industries. As organizations in Japan continue to migrate their workloads to the cloud, they are met with the challenge of ensuring that their sensitive data remains secure and compliant with stringent regulations. The competitive insights in this market reveal a variety of players vying for dominance through innovative solutions tailored to protect cloud environments from a multitude of threats.
